◉ Credit card.
Answer: A card indicating the holder has been granted a line of
credit to make purchases or withdraw cash up to a prearranged
ceiling.
◉ Debit card.
Answer: A payment card issued to a person for purchasing goods
and services through an electronic transfer of funds from a demand
deposit account (DDA) rather than using cash, checks drafts at the
point of sale.
◉ Credit entry.
Answer: An entry to the record of an account that represents the
transfer or placement of funds into the account.
◉ Debit entry.
Answer: An entry to the record of an account that represents the
transfer or removal of funds from the account.
◉ Electronically Created Item (ECI).
,Answer: A check that never appears in paper form.
◉ Remotely Created Check(RDC).
Answer: Check created by a payee based on the account holder's
authorization that does not bear a signature.
◉ Remote Deposit Capture (RDC).
Answer: Delivery system that enables paper checks to be processed
remotely.
◉ Pay Before.
Answer: Type of retail processing where a card payment is made for
goods or services with prepaid or stored-value cards,
◉ Pay Now.
Answer: Type of retail processing where a card payment is expected
when the goods or services are received; generally associated with
debit payments(debit cards)
◉ Pay Later.
Answer: Type of retail processing where a card payment is expected
after the goods or services have been received; typically refers to
credit payments(credit cards)
, ◉ SWIFT.
Answer: Global network messaging service supporting
correspondent banking and financial market utilities.
◉ Financial Market Utilities(FMUs).
Answer: Multilateral systems that provide the infrastructure for
transferring, clearing and settling payments, securities and other
financial transactions or between financial institutions and the
system.
◉ Application Program Interface (API).
Answer: A list of specifications, standards or conventions that enable
computer programs to exchange information.
◉ Payroll card account.
Answer: A bank account established directly or indirectly by an
employer on behalf of an employee to which an employees wages
are electronically transferred to.
◉ Beneficiary.
Answer: Person or entity to be paid in a funds transfer.
